Grafted

Pronunciation: /ˈɡræftɪd/

Grafted (adj)

  1. A plant with two parts joined together so they grow as one, often to improve fruit or strength.
  2. Added to something that was not originally part of it, especially a new skill or idea placed into a system.
  3. Connected in a way that may feel unnatural, as if something was attached without proper planning.
